Antigua and Barbuda continues to hold its reputation as the Caribbean’s safest destination, Tourism Minister Charles Fernandez has said.
He credits the island’s strong safety record for attracting a growing number of visitors, with the nation recently celebrating a milestone—welcoming its one-millionth visitor in a single year.
However, Fernandez warned that new US tariffs introduced by President Donald Trump could affect tourism. Despite this, he remains optimistic, noting that many Canadian travelers are now choosing the Caribbean over the US.
“People in Canada are cancelling vacations to the US and looking to the Caribbean, with Antigua as the top choice,” he said.
He added that Antigua and Barbuda’s status as a high-end destination means visitors are less affected by economic concerns, which bodes well for the industry.
